Anyone know a good place to get a new race pipe made that's not going to be ridiculously priced??

Also something that concerns me. Trying to get the pipe to line back up is harder than I would think. Because there is no hanger in the middle area to hold the exhaust it seems to put an unnecessary strain on these welded flange areas (which would explain why they cracked the way that they did). No matter how tight I tried to bolts these parts in the very bottom of the flange was exposed causing a huge exhaust leak through the gasket. Not sure how to remedy that one.
